NUJ commends FEDPOFFA.
The Nigeria Union of Journalists (NUJ) – the umbrella body of practisng professional journalists, Kwara State Chapter, has commended the Rector, Federal Polytechnic, Offa (FEDPOFFA), Dr. Mufutau Olatinwo, and other members of the Management for impressive development of both human and infrastructures in the 22-year old Polytechnic.
The Polytechnic Management was further commended for sustaining respectful relationship with men of the pen profession in the State.
The 1st Vice Chairman of the Union who also doubles as Chairman of the Organizing Committee for the 2014 Kwara NUJ Press Week, Mallam Ali Muhammad Rabiu, made these comments when he, on behalf of the Chairman, Abiodun Abdulkareem, led other members of the Committee, on courtesy visit to the Polytechnic.
Mallam Rabiu, while reeling out series of programmes lined-up for the Press Week, expressed appreciation to the Management for always being supportive to the course of the Union. He also congratulated the Rector and other Principal Officers for making history as the team under which the Polytechnic was being aggressively developed to an accepted standard.
The Rector, in his response, thanked the Union for the invitation extended to Mass Communication students of the Polytechnic to participate in a debate alongside their counterparts from other institutions in the State. The Rector also commended the Union on efforts channeled towards retraining their members on balanced reporting.
On brief visit to the Polytechnic Library, the Medical Centre and student hostels, Mallam Rabiu stated that the Polytechnic could be upgraded to a University of Technology considering availability of modern facilities in the institution.
